Problem Sometimes the cordless headphone audio cuts out or buzzes for a moment, then it comes back. Recommended Action This could be caused by interference from cell towers or by using your cellular telephone or other radio transmitter device in the vehicle. DVD System inoperable. In severe or extreme temperatures your DVD system might not be operable. Temperatures below −4°F (−20°C) or above 140°F (60°C) could damage your DVD system. Operate your DVD system under normal or comfortable cabin temperature ranges.
